Episode Description

The SBA is ditching Seattle over sanctuary status. Seattle Times reports on job losses but it’s just propaganda. Residents on Seattle’s Aurora Avenue say they still haven’t noticed any improvement in crime since the city imposed its SOAP ordinance. // LongForm: GUEST: Georgetown resident Greg Marshall is sounding the alarm on a new homeless encampment. // Quick Hit: Washington Democrats want to get rid of license suspensions in favor of driving courses. A new bill lets juvenile killers out jail early.
